当前位置:首页 > 行业动态 > 正文

如何有效组织和管理MySQL数据库工程目录中的Demo项目?

您提供的信息较少,但基于这些信息,我可以为您生成一个简短的摘要:,,”mysql数据库工程目录_Demo工程目录” 指的是一个包含MySQL数据库相关文件和示例项目(Demo)的工程目录结构。

在讨论MySQL数据库工程项目的目录结构时,了解其组织方式和文件配置是至关重要的,这不仅有助于项目的管理和部署,而且对于故障排除和性能优化也具有重要作用,下面将深入探讨MySQL数据库工程及其Demo工程目录的详细结构:

如何有效组织和管理MySQL数据库工程目录中的Demo项目?  第1张

1、MySQL数据库工程项目目录结构

bin目录:包含MySQL数据库的可执行文件,如mysql.exe、mysqld.exe等,这些文件负责数据库的启动、关闭和日常管理任务。

data目录:此目录存放数据库文件和日志文件,每个数据库在data目录下都有一个同名的子目录,用于存储该数据库的具体数据文件。

include目录:放置头文件,如mysql.h,这些文件主要用于编译时引用。

lib目录:包含库文件,这些库文件是程序运行时需要链接的二进制文件。

share目录:存放字符集、语言等支持文件,这对于支持多语言和特殊字符集的数据库应用尤为重要。

2、Demo工程目录详解

Demo项目结构Demo项目通常作为展示或教学目的,其结构应清晰且易于理解,一个典型的Demo项目会包括源代码、配置文件和数据库脚本等部分。

3、配置文件分析

my.ini 文件:这是MySQL的主要配置文件,其中列出了数据库运行的基本设置,如端口号、默认字符集等。

特定规模的配置文件:如mysmall.ini、mymedium.ini等,这些文件提供了根据数据库规模不同而优化的配置参数。

4、环境及工具配置

IDE和构建工具:使用Eclipse+Maven组合作为开发和构建工具,支持更便捷的代码编写和管理,这种配置适合大多数基于Java的Web应用程序开发,包括使用SpringBoot和MyBatis的项目。

操作系统支持:Windows和Linux(Centos7)是常用的操作系统平台,各自可能需要特定的配置来优化MySQL的运行性能和资源利用。

可以看到一个典型的MySQL数据库工程项目不仅涉及到数据库本身的结构和配置,还包括了相关的开发环境、工具以及示例项目的结构设计,通过合理配置和管理这些资源,可以有效地提升项目的开发效率和运行稳定性。

0